ABOUT THE GBC

The Greater Baltimore Committee (GBC) is the leading voice for the private sector in the Baltimore region on equitable economic growth and civic issues. With the merger of the GBC and the Economic Alliance of Greater Baltimore, the organization is advancing a vibrant, future-ready Greater Baltimore region. The GBC Team—composed of experts in public policy, research, economic development, and communications— supports more than 400 members to align the region’s resources to equitably increase opportunity and deliver a thriving economic environment for the region’s diverse communities.
